You can also try the mouse scroll Wheel with the settings below, to zoom back
You can put in your Skyrim.ini ( user / my documents / my games / Skyrim ) the following settings (you can copy / paste the following):
[Camera]
fVanityModeMaxDist=2000.0000
fVanityModeMinDist=10.0000
fMouseWheelZoomMinDelta=0.0050
fMouseWheelZoomSpeed=0.8000
fMouseWheelZoomIncrement=0.01
fMinCurrentZoom=0.001

With the book, you have the spell....Then summon the Griffon...
The Griffon will appear above you (The script will try to auto mount you, it might work or it might fail. If that is the case, mount manually)
Controls
You can head in any direction (turn left or right, up and down) with the Mouse (Look up and look down to steer up and down)
and
W (or Z): forward
A (or Q): turn left
D: turn right
